Session Preparation, Behavioral Rehearsal and Homework Assignment: Do These Therapeutic Delivery Strategies Improve Trauma Treatment Outcomes for Youth in Community Outpatient Settings?

This study, co-authored by CHDI's Jason Lang and Kellie Randall and published in the Journal of Child & Adolescent Trauma, used administrative data from a statewide dissemination of Trauma-Focused Cognitive-Behavioral Therapy (TF-CBT) to examine whether three therapeutic delivery strategies (session preparation, behavioral rehearsal and homework assignment) predicted posttraumatic stress symptom improvement and successful treatment completion.

Their findings suggest that therapists should plan ample opportunities for families to engage in behavioral rehearsal when implementing TF-CBT.
